DTC P1705 THROTTLE POSITION SENSOR
Revision: June 20062007 Versa
DTC P1705 THROTTLE POSITION SENSORPFP:22620
DescriptionUCS0062J
Electric throttle control actuator consists of throttle control motor, accelerator pedal position sensor, throttle
position sensor etc. The actuator sends a signal to the ECM, and ECM sends the signal to TCM with CAN
communication.
CONSULT-II Reference ValueUCS0062K
Remarks: Specification data are reference values.
On Board Diagnosis LogicUCS0062L
This is not an OBD-II self-diagnostic item.
Diagnostic trouble code “P1705 TP SEN/CIRC A/T” with CONSULT-II is detected when TCM does not
receive the proper accelerator pedal position signals (input by CAN communication) from ECM.
Possible CauseUCS0062M
ECM
Harness or connectors
(CAN communication line is open or shorted.)
DTC Confirmation ProcedureUCS0062N
NOTE:
If “DTC Confirmation Procedure” has been previously performed, always turn ignition switch OFF and
wait at least 10 seconds before performing the next test.
After the repair, perform the following procedure to confirm the malfunction is eliminated.
WITH CONSULT-II
1. Turn ignition switch ON. (Do not start engine.)
2. Select “DATA MONITOR” mode for “TRANSMISSION” with
CONSULT-II.
3. Depress accelerator pedal fully and release it, then wait for 5
seconds.
4. If DTC is detected, go to CVT-151, "
Diagnostic Procedure" .

DTC P1722 ESTM VEHICLE SPEED SIGNAL
Revision: June 20062007 Versa
DTC P1722 ESTM VEHICLE SPEED SIGNALPFP:47660
DescriptionUCS0062P
The vehicle speed signal is transmitted from ABS actuator and electric unit (control unit) to TCM by CAN com-
munication line.
CONSULT-II Reference ValueUCS0062Q
Remarks: Specification data are reference values.
On Board Diagnosis LogicUCS0062R
This is not an OBD-II self-diagnostic item.
Diagnostic trouble code “P1722 ESTM VEH SPD SIG” with CONSULT-II is detected when TCM does not
receive the proper vehicle speed signal (input by CAN communication) from ABS actuator and electric
unit (control unit).
Possible CauseUCS0062S
Harness or connectors
(Sensor circuit is open or shorted.)
ABS actuator and electric unit (control unit)
DTC Confirmation ProcedureUCS0062T
CAUTION:
Always drive vehicle at a safe speed.
NOTE:
If “DTC Confirmation Procedure” has been previously performed, always turn ignition switch OFF and
wait at least 10 seconds before performing the next test.
After the repair, touch “ERASE” on “SELF-DIAG RESULTS” and then perform the following procedure to con-
firm the malfunction is eliminated.
WITH CONSULT-II
1. Turn ignition switch ON. (Do not start engine.)
2. Select “DATA MONITOR” mode for “TRANSMISSION” with
CONSULT-II.
3. Start engine and maintain the following conditions for at least 5
consecutive seconds.
ACC PEDAL OPEN: 1.0/8 or less
VEHICLE SPEED SE: 30 km/h (17 MPH) or more
4. If DTC is detected, go to CVT-153, "
Diagnostic Procedure" .

DTC P1723 CVT SPEED SENSOR FUNCTION
Revision: June 20062007 Versa
DTC P1723 CVT SPEED SENSOR FUNCTIONPFP:31907
DescriptionUCS0062V
The input speed sensor (primary speed sensor) is included in the control valve assembly.
The vehicle speed sensor CVT [output speed sensor (secondary speed sensor)] detects the revolution of
the parking gear and generates a pulse signal. The pulse signal is sent to the TCM, which converts it into
vehicle speed.
The input speed sensor (primary speed sensor) detects the primary pulley revolution speed and sends a
signal to the TCM.
On Board Diagnosis LogicUCS0062W
This is not an OBD-II self-diagnostic item.
Diagnostic trouble code “P1723 CVT SPD SEN/FNCTN” with CONSULT-II is detected when there is a
great difference between the vehicle speed signal and the secondary speed sensor signal.
CAUTION:
One of the “P0720 VEH SPD SEN/CIR AT”, the “P0715 INPUT SPD SEN/CIRC” or the “P0725 ENGINE
SPEED SIG“ is displayed with the DTC at the same time.
Possible CauseUCS0062X
Harness or connectors
(Sensor circuit is open or shorted.)
Output speed sensor (Secondary speed sensor)
Input speed sensor (Primary speed sensor)
Engine speed signal system
DTC Confirmation ProcedureUCS0062Y
CAUTION:
Always drive vehicle at a safe speed.
NOTE:
If “DTC Confirmation Procedure” has been previously performed, always turn ignition switch OFF and
wait at least 10 seconds before performing the next test.
After the repair, touch “ERASE” on “SELF-DIAG RESULTS” and then perform the following procedure to con-
firm the malfunction is eliminated.
WITH CONSULT-II
1. Turn ignition switch ON and select “DATA MONITOR” mode for
“TRANSMISSION” with CONSULT-II.
2. Start engine and maintain the following conditions for at least 5
consecutive seconds.
VEHICLE SPEED SE: 10 km/h (6 MPH) or more
ACC PEDAL OPEN: More than 1.0/8
RANGE: “D” position
ENG SPEED: 450 rpm or more
Driving location: Driving the vehicle uphill (increased
engine load) will help maintain the driving conditions
required for this test.
3. If DTC is detected, go to CVT-155, "
Diagnostic Procedure" .

DTC P1726 ELECTRIC THROTTLE CONTROL SYSTEM
Revision: June 20062007 Versa
DTC P1726 ELECTRIC THROTTLE CONTROL SYSTEMPFP:23710
DescriptionUCS00630
Electric throttle control actuator consists of throttle control motor, accelerator pedal position sensor, throttle
position sensor etc. The actuator sends a signal to the ECM, and ECM sends the signal to TCM with CAN
communication.
On Board Diagnosis LogicUCS00631
This is not an OBD-II self-diagnostic item.
Diagnostic trouble code “P1726 ELEC TH CONTROL” with CONSULT-II is detected when the electroni-
cally controlled throttle for ECM is malfunctioning.
Possible CauseUCS00632
Harness or connectors
(Sensor circuit is open or shorted.)
DTC Confirmation ProcedureUCS00633
NOTE:
If “DTC Confirmation Procedure” has been previously performed, always turn ignition switch OFF and
wait at least 10 seconds before performing the next test.
After the repair, touch “ERASE” on “SELF-DIAG RESULTS” and then perform the following procedure to con-
firm the malfunction is eliminated.
WITH CONSULT-II
1. Turn ignition switch ON. (Do not start engine.)
2. Select “DATA MONITOR” mode for “TRANSMISSION” with
CONSULT-II.
3. Start engine and let it idle for 5 second.
4. If DTC is detected, go to CVT-157, "
Diagnostic Procedure" .
